At time t=0, where t is measured in minutes, a tank with a 5-litre capacity contains 3 litres of water in which 1 kg of salt is dissolved. fresh water enters the tank at a rate of 2 litres per minute and the fully mixed solution leaks out of the tank at the varying rate of 2t litres per minute. (a) determine the volume of solution v(t) in the tank at time t. (b) determine the amount of salt q(t) in solution when the amount of water in the tank is at maximum.
